Next time you’re at Adelaide Zoo, make sure to slither into the Reptile House and welcome Mrs Dashwood to her new home. We’re incredibly lucky to have Mrs Dashwood at Adelaide Zoo as she makes up one of only ten of her species living in Australia and is the only Green Anaconda in South Australia. Mrs Dashwood’s move marks the first time Green Anacondas have been on display at Adelaide Zoo in four years, after she lived in privacy behind the scenes. A video going viral on Twitter claims to show a 50-foot anaconda crossing a river in Brazil - but is it real? The video in question is not a new one - it has cropped up on social media time and again since it first surfaced online in 2018.
